I have been studying temperature and dewpoint over the past 6 months in relation to violent tornadoes. From what I have seen violent tornadoes tend to be on days when warm moist air sustains itself for at 6+ hours followed by a powerful cold front or dryline. I would say sustained temp in the 67.0°F to 77.0°F range for a number of hours and sustained dews in the 58.0°F to 68.0°F also for a number of hours. During the typical mid April to late June tornado season temperatures tend to range from 74.0°F to 84.0°F range for many hours and dews in the 65.0°F to 75.0°F as well. This is also if other ingredients/parameters are in place for a major tornado outbreak.

Serious question @xJownage or anybody else that has knowledge. Wouldnt the MCS precip shield that works over the deep south early Thursday morning and the EML in place limit cloud cover. I've heard after precipitation cloud cover will clear some. I'm wondering if this will be a factor in Thursday
Sure, if you get downwards motion/subsidence/divergence behind the MCS. But then you need enough time for airmass recovery, and that subsidence can cause issues too when an EML is present even if your WAA is really strong. This is why events with morning MCS' are often so hard to forecast. They can be constructive or destructive to the environment, and which can often be hard to predict in advance before you get sounding data in its wake.
